According to 6Wresearch internal database and industry insights, the Global Teleultrasound System Market was valued at USD 0.4 Billion in 2024 and is expected to reach USD 0.7 Billion by 2031, growing at a compound annual growth rate of 0.80% during the forecast period (2025-2031).
The Global Teleultrasound System Market is experiencing significant growth driven by advancements in telemedicine technology and the increasing demand for remote healthcare services. Teleultrasound systems allow healthcare providers to conduct ultrasound examinations remotely, enabling real-time diagnosis and consultation with experts located in different geographic locations. The market is witnessing a surge in adoption due to the convenience, cost-effectiveness, and efficiency offered by teleultrasound systems in providing timely healthcare services, especially in rural and underserved areas. Key players in the market are focusing on developing innovative teleultrasound solutions, enhancing image quality, and ensuring data security to cater to the growing demand for remote healthcare solutions. The market is expected to continue expanding rapidly, driven by the increasing prevalence of chronic diseases and the need for efficient healthcare delivery systems worldwide.

The Global Teleultrasound System Market faces several challenges, including issues related to data security and privacy when transmitting sensitive medical information over telecommunication networks. Furthermore, technological limitations in terms of connectivity and bandwidth can impact the quality of ultrasound images and real-time communication between healthcare professionals. Additionally, regulatory hurdles and varying healthcare policies across different regions can create barriers to the adoption and implementation of teleultrasound systems on a global scale. Moreover, the initial high cost of setting up teleultrasound infrastructure and the need for specialized training for healthcare professionals to effectively utilize these systems pose significant challenges for market growth and widespread acceptance. Addressing these challenges will be crucial for the successful integration of teleultrasound technologies into mainstream healthcare practices.

Government policies related to the Global Teleultrasound System Market vary by country but generally focus on regulations related to telemedicine, healthcare data privacy, and medical device approvals. Many governments have implemented telemedicine guidelines to ensure the safe and effective use of teleultrasound systems, including requirements for licensing, reimbursement, and patient consent. Additionally, regulations concerning healthcare data privacy, such as the Health Insurance Portability and Accountability Act (HIPAA) in the United States, impact the storage and transmission of patient data through teleultrasound systems. Medical device approval processes, such as the CE marking in the European Union or FDA clearance in the U.S., also play a crucial role in governing the market by ensuring the safety and performance of teleultrasound systems. Overall, government policies aim to promote the adoption of teleultrasound technology while safeguarding patient privacy and ensuring the quality of healthcare services provided.
